What is the wire used for photovoltaic panels called

What is the wire used for photovoltaic panels called

Photovoltaic wire, also known as PV wire, is a single-conductor wire used to connect the panels of a photovoltaic electric energy system. They are the means by which energy is transferred in the system, so knowing how they work is vital. if you're unfamiliar with the terms, this guide is for you. PV systems, or solar panels, are electric-power production systems that capture sunlight in order to produce electricity through an energy conversion process. Without proper wiring, energy can be lost, systems may fail, or. . Solar cables are specialized electrical conductors designed to connect solar panels to inverters and battery systems, with three main types: PV wire for outdoor panel connections, USE-2 wire for underground installations, and THHN/THWN wire for indoor applications. Can photovoltaic panels be used as ground wires

Can photovoltaic panels be used as ground wires

Can I use the solar module frame as the equipment grounding conductor? No. The concept and purpose of grounding in DC systems, such as solar panels and photovoltaic arrays, are the same as in AC systems. We'll review a few of them below: What Code Requirements Must Be Followed When Grounding Solar Panels? First, we encourage you to closely review the details of the National Electric. . Therefore, you must ground solar with the right wire sizes. Article 690 of the NEC mandates that #8 AWG or #6 AWG are the smallest wires that can be used with grid tied solar panels and inverter systems, and for solar panel output circuits, #10 or #12 AWG are allowed. Can photovoltaic panels with micro cracks be used

Can photovoltaic panels with micro cracks be used

Though tiny, Microcracks in solar panels can significantly impact their performance, leading to decreased efficiency and potential safety concerns. Detection methods such as electroluminescence and infrared imaging are crucial for identifying and addressing microcracks. . Micro-fractures, also known as micro-cracks, represent a form of solar cell degradation and can affect both energy output and the system lifetime of a solar photovoltaic (PV) system. The silicon used in the. . Micro-cracks can be caused by a variety of factors, often in combination: Manufacturing Defects: Imperfections introduced during the manufacturing process can create weak points in the silicon cells.
